3 27-28 Budget General Information USD #: 354 Introduction Claflin, USD #354 is a 1A school district with an enrollment of approximately 26 students in grades K-12. We offer a full day kindergarten program, as well as a 4-year-old preschool program. Located exclusively in Barton County 2 miles northeast of Great Bend, the district is primarily supported by families engaged in agriculture, oil production, and employment opportunities in the surrounding towns in the area.
